Is core better than abs?
Scope: Ab exercises isolate the abdominal muscles, while core exercises engage multiple muscle groups for overall stability and strength. Functionality: Core exercises often improve balance, posture, and functional movement, which are essential for daily activities and athletic performance.

Should I do core or abs first?
If you're planning to start an exercise program and wondering where to begin, start with your core first, says physical therapist Brittany Smith, DPT. People often think of the core muscles as being the abdominal muscles, but the core includes the muscles in the abdomen, back and hips, all working together as a group.
What is the single most effective ab exercise?
The American Council on Exercise (ACE) ranks bicycle crunches as the best ab exercise [1]. This ab exercise activates multiple parts of the core, including the rectus abdominis, obliques, and the hard-to-reach transverse abdominis deep in the core.

How long should you plank?
Most experts suggest anywhere from 10 up to 30 seconds is plenty. “Focus on doing multiple sets of smaller amounts of time,” says L'Italien. As you progress, you can extend your plank for up to one or even two minutes, but don't go beyond that.
Can a flabby belly be toned?
You can strengthen and tone abdominal muscles with crunches or other exercises focused on your belly. But doing those exercises alone won't get rid of belly fat. The good news is that visceral fat responds to the same diet and exercise strategies that can help get rid of other extra pounds and lower total body fat.

What's the longest a workout should last?
If you're doing just two strength training workouts per week, they should last between 45 and 90 minutes. The exact duration depends on individual factors, like experience, fitness, and goals. For more frequent sessions, four to six per week, each workout can be much shorter, even just 30 minutes.

Is it better to do cardio before or after weights?
If you are training for a 5K or a marathon, you will want to do cardiovascular training first for maximum performance. If you want to increase your muscle strength, do strength training first when your muscles are not fatigued from cardio.
